by Michael Dibdin
The latest Aurelio Zen mystery follows the world-weary Venetian detective to Bologna to investigate the apparently straightforward murder of a local industrialist, embroiling him a case that quickly spirals out of control and entangles him with a semiotics student, a mysterious immigrant claiming to be royalty, and Bologna's most incompetent private detective.
